Multi-Regional Data Manager

Capability Health is seeking a Multi-Regional Data Manager to oversee the implementation and monitoring of data collection requirements. The role involves providing training and support to local staff, ensuring data standards are met, and collaborating with the statewide data team for effective data management.

Responsibilities

Act as CISDM database administrator for all assigned teams with the oversight of State Data Director, providing training, troubleshooting and technical support
Oversee the facilitation of data training in alignment with statewide standards for all Site Coordinators, Program Managers/Directors, and interns in all assigned affiliates
Provide one-on-one or group data support as needed or requested
Develop additional/alternate measurement tools as needed. These may include but are not limited to standards documents, assessments, forms, and tracking systems
Analyze trends in data reporting to provide support and training to Site Coordinators to ensure the model is implemented with effectiveness and fidelity
Provide guidance and oversight to all assigned Programs and Leadership teams to ensure the individual affiliate’s data and evaluation goals are met
Report data back to Site Coordinators and Programs staff on a regularly scheduled basis in coordination with the State Data team to enhance monitoring & adjusting of school and student supports
Complete all required statewide reporting requirements in a timely manner and adhering to reporting standards
Ensure implementation and adherence to statewide data standards in both Elko and Humboldt affiliates
Lead all assigned affiliate(s) requirements to accurately complete and report on quarterly monitoring and adjusting
Lead all assigned affiliate(s) requirements to accurately complete EOY reporting according to National Standards
Develop new data entry and reporting requirements for grants and special initiatives in collaboration with State Data team
Monitor overall Accreditation performance to ensure compliance with National Standards
Regularly attend National meetings/trainings/etc. around data collection and reporting
Act as data liaison between Northeastern Nevada- assigned regions, the State Data Team, Grants and Programs Departments and other Nevada affiliates
Work with the state team to streamline efficiencies as it pertains to capturing and reporting on data
Attend and actively participate in all team and administrative meetings for both Elko and Humboldt affiliates
Attend and actively participate in all regular state data team meetings as well as bi-weekly supervisory meetings
Additional duties as assigned
